BACKGROUND: Leadership is a valuable skill that can be taught in school, and which may have benefits within and beyond the classroom. Learning to Lead (L2L) is a student-led, primary school-based leadership program whereby older 'peer leaders' deliver a fundamental movement skills (FMS) program to younger 'peers' within their own school. AIM: The aims of the study are to determine the efficacy of a peer-led FMS intervention on: (i) peer leaders' (aged 10 to 12 years) leadership effectiveness (primary outcome), leadership self-efficacy, well-being, and time on-task in the classroom; (ii) peers' (aged 8 to 10 years) physical activity levels, actual and perceived FMS competency, cardiorespiratory fitness, muscular power, and executive functioning; and (iii) teachers' (referred to as 'school champions') work-related stress and well-being. METHOD: L2L will be evaluated using a two-arm parallel group cluster randomised controlled trial. Twenty schools located within a two-hour drive of the University of Newcastle, Australia will be recruited. We will recruit 80 students (40 peer leaders and 40 peers) from each school (N = 1,600). L2L will be implemented in three phases: Phase 1 -school champions' training via a professional learning workshop; Phase 2 -school champions' delivery of leadership lessons to the peer leaders; and Phase 3 -peer leaders' delivery of the FMS program to their younger peers. The FMS program, consisting of 12 x 30-minute lessons, will be delivered over the course of one school term (10 weeks). Study outcomes will be assessed at baseline (between mid-March to June, Terms 1 and 2), intervention end (mid-August to September, Term 3), and follow-up (November to mid-December, Term 4. This trial was prospectively registered on the Australian New Zealand Clinical Trials Registry (ANZCTR); registration number: ACTRN12621000376842.

The aim of our systematic review and meta-analysis was to quantitatively synthesise the effects of school-based peer-led interventions on leaders' academic, psychosocial, behavioural, and physical outcomes. Eligible studies were those that: (i) evaluated a school-based peer-led intervention using an experimental or quasi-experimental study design, (ii) included an age-matched control or comparison group, and (iii) evaluated the impact of the intervention on one or more leader outcomes. Medline, Sportdiscus, Psychinfo, Embase, and Scopus online databases were searched on the 24th of October, 2022 which yielded 13,572 results, with 31 included in the narrative synthesis and 12 in the meta-analysis. We found large positive effects for leaders' attitudes toward bullying (d = 1.02), small-to-medium positive effects for leaders' literacy (d = 0.39), and small positive effects for leaders' self-esteem (d = 0.18). There were mixed findings for behavioural outcomes and null effects for physical outcomes. Notable limitations of this research are the inclusion of a relatively small number of studies, and high heterogeneity in those included. Our findings have the potential to inform educational practice, but also highlight the need for further research examining the mechanisms that might account for the observed effects. Our systematic review was prospectively registered with PROSPERO (CRD42021273129).

This trial aims to investigate the effects of the ActTeens physical activity program, on adolescents' physical activity level, health-related fitness, cardiometabolic and mental health. The trial will aim to recruit ~140 adolescents (aged 13-14 years). Participants will be randomized into either intervention or control groups. The intervention will be guided by social cognitive theory and self-determination theory and implemented over one school term (24-weeks). The ActTeens Program will include: (1) structured physical activity sessions delivered within physical education, including movement-based games and dynamic stretching warm-ups; resistance training skill development; high-intensity training workouts; and cool-downs; (2) self-monitoring plus goal setting for physical activity by pedometer-smart wearable; and (3) healthy lifestyle guidance (social support) by WhatsApp® messages about healthy eating and regular physical activity for the intervention and parents groups. Study outcomes will be assessed at baseline, 24-weeks from baseline, and 12-months from baseline. Physical activity (accelerometer) is the primary outcome. Secondary outcomes include muscular and cardiorespiratory fitness, cardiometabolic profile, and mental health. A process evaluation will be conducted (i.e., recruitment, retention, attendance, and program satisfaction). This project will have the potential to address many questions and debates regarding the implementation of physical activity interventions in low-and- middle-income countries. Trial registration: ClinicalTrials.gov NCT05070377. Registered on 7 October 2021.

INTRODUCTION: Physical activity declines during adolescence, with the lowest levels of activity observed among those with disability. Schools are ideal settings to address this issue; however, few school-based interventions have been specifically designed for older adolescents with disability. Our aim is to investigate the effects of a school-based physical activity programme, involving high-intensity interval training (HIIT), on physical, mental and cognitive health in older adolescents with disability. METHODS AND ANALYSIS: We will evaluate the Burn 2 Learn adapted (B2La) intervention using a two-arm, parallel group, cluster randomised controlled trial with allocation occurring at the school level (treatment or waitlist control). Secondary schools will be recruited in two cohorts from New South Wales, Australia. We will aim to recruit 300 older adolescents (aged 15-19 years) with disability from 30 secondary schools (10 in cohort 1 and 20 in cohort 2). Schools allocated to the intervention group will deliver two HIIT sessions per week during scheduled specialist support classes. The sessions will include foundational aerobic and muscle strengthening exercises tailored to meet student needs. We will provide teachers with training, resources, and support to facilitate the delivery of the B2La programme. Study outcomes will be assessed at baseline, 6 months (primary endpoint), and 9 months. Our primary outcome is functional capacity assessed using the 6 min walk/push test. Secondary outcomes include physical activity, muscular fitness, body composition, cognitive function, quality of life, physical literacy, and on-task behaviour in the classroom. We will also conduct economic and process evaluations to determine cost-effectiveness, programme acceptability, implementation, adaptability, and sustainability in schools. ETHICS AND DISSEMINATION: This study has received approval from the University of Newcastle (H-2021-0262) and the New South Wales Department of Education (SERAP: 2021257) human research ethics committees. Findings will be published in peer-reviewed journals, and key stakeholders will be provided with a detailed report following the study. TRIAL REGISTRATION NUMBER: Australian New Zealand Clinical Trials Registry Number: ACTRN12621000884808.

BACKGROUND: Physical activity guidelines recommend young people engage in regular muscle-strengthening activities (e.g., resistance training [RT]). However, few school-based physical activity interventions have been delivered at-scale or promoted RT. The aim of this study was to evaluate the reach, effectiveness, adoption, implementation and maintenance of the Resistance Training for Teens (RT for Teens) program. METHODS: Data were collected between August 2015 and October 2020. RE-AIM was operationalized as: (i) Reach: number and characteristics of students estimated to be exposed to the program; (ii) Effectiveness: impact of the program on student-level outcomes measured in a subsample of 750 students from 17 schools; (iii) Adoption: number and representativeness of schools with one or more teachers trained to deliver the program; (iv) Implementation: extent to which the program was delivered as intended; and (v) Maintenance: extent to which the program was sustained in schools. RESULTS: The estimated program reach was ~ 10,000 students, out of a total student population of ~ 200,000 (~ 5%). Students were from diverse socioeconomic and ethnic backgrounds. Improvements in muscular fitness, RT self-efficacy, perceived cardiorespiratory fitness and flexibility, and participation in muscle-strengthening physical activities were documented. A total of 30 workshops were delivered, involving 468 teachers from 249 schools from diverse geographical regions. Implementation varied considerably, with teachers adapting the program to suit the context of their school and student cohorts. However, RT skill development and the promotion of muscular fitness were the session components delivered most during sessions. Teachers' adherence to the SAAFE (Supportive, Active, Autonomous, Fair and Enjoyable) teaching principles was high. Approximately 30% of teachers (144/476) registered to use the RT for Teens app. At the school-level, 37% (93/249) of schools had at least one registered user (teacher and/or student). A total of 2,336 workouts and 3,116 fitness tests were completed by registered users. Of the 249 schools represented, 51 (20.5%) sent an additional (previously untrained) teacher to a second workshop. CONCLUSIONS: The RT for Teens program had broad reach and adoption. However, intervention delivery varied considerably across schools and additional support strategies are required to optimize intervention implementation and maintain program delivery over time. Future studies will benefit from the utilization of accepted frameworks, recommendations and guidelines for implementation research. TRIAL REGISTRATION: Australian New Zealand Clinical Trials Registry (ACTRN12621000352808), retrospectively registered 1st February 2021.

BACKGROUND: Adolescents with disability are less active and have lower levels of physical fitness than their typically developing peers. Schools are ideal settings to address this; however, few school-based interventions have been designed and evaluated among this group. Therefore, the aim of this pilot study was to determine the feasibility of a time-efficient school-based physical activity intervention for adolescents with disability. METHODS: A non-randomized pilot trial was conducted with adolescents in the special education unit at one secondary school in New South Wales, Australia. Sixteen grade 11 and 12 students (aged 17.3 ± 0.7 years) participated in the 2-month physical activity intervention. Two classroom teachers were trained to facilitate the delivery of a high-intensity interval training (HIIT) program, known as Burn 2 Learn adapted (B2La). Teachers were asked to deliver 2-3 weekly HIIT sessions for a period of 2 months. Four domains of feasibility (acceptability, implementation, adaptability, and practicality) were assessed using quantitative measures at the student and teacher levels (e.g., observations, process evaluation questionnaires, and heart rate [HR] monitoring). Data were also collected from three learning and support teachers who assisted classroom teachers with intervention delivery. Preliminary efficacy of the intervention on measures of adolescents' functional capacity (6-min walk/run test) and muscular fitness (sit-to-stand test and modified push-up test) were analyzed using paired sample t-tests. RESULTS: Moderate-to-high levels of program satisfaction were reported by both students (80% rated "Good" or "Excellent") and teachers (100% rated "Good" or "Excellent"). Teachers reported delivering 2.5 ± 0.7 sessions per week during the study. Based on researcher session observations, the program was delivered effectively by teachers (14/20). However, HR data indicated session intensity was lower than intended. The program was considered "adaptable" by teachers, with several observed modifications to HIIT sessions to cater for the needs of adolescents with disability. No adverse events were reported. We observed improvements in preliminary efficacy measures. CONCLUSIONS: Our findings suggest it is feasible to train teachers to deliver a school-based HIIT program for adolescents with disability. Evaluation of B2La within a larger-scale effectiveness trial is warranted. TRIAL REGISTRATION: ACTRN12621000219886 .

School-based interventions can increase young people's physical activity levels, but few are implemented at-scale (i.e., the expanded delivery of efficacious interventions under real-world conditions into new/broader populations). The Reach, Effectiveness, Adoption, Implementation, and Maintenance (RE-AIM) framework can be used to describe the extent to which interventions have been implemented at-scale. The aim of our review was to determine the extent to which studies of school-based physical activity interventions implemented at-scale reported information across the RE-AIM dimensions. We conducted a systematic search of seven electronic databases to identify studies published up to June 2019. A total of 26 articles (representing 14 individual studies) met the inclusion criteria and were analyzed. Eleven studies reported actual or estimated number of students exposed to the intervention; however, the representativeness of these students was rarely reported. Nine studies reported the intervention effect on the primary outcome during scale-up. Ten studies reported the rate of participating schools/teachers; however, none reported on the characteristics of adopters/nonadopters. Eight studies reported intervention fidelity. Eleven studies described the extent to which the intervention was sustained in schools. There was considerable variability in the reporting of RE-AIM outcomes across studies. There is a need for greater consistency in the evaluation, and reporting of, school-based physical activity interventions implemented at-scale.

BACKGROUND: Cardiorespiratory fitness (CRF) is an important marker of current and future health status. The primary aim of our study was to evaluate the impact of a time-efficient school-based intervention on older adolescents' CRF. METHODS: Two-arm cluster randomised controlled trial conducted in two cohorts (February 2018 to February 2019 and February 2019 to February 2020) in New South Wales, Australia. Participants (N=670, 44.6% women, 16.0±0.43 years) from 20 secondary schools: 10 schools (337 participants) were randomised to the Burn 2 Learn (B2L) intervention and 10 schools (333 participants) to the control. Teachers in schools allocated to the B2L intervention were provided with training, resources, and support to facilitate the delivery of high-intensity interval training (HIIT) activity breaks during curriculum time. Teachers and students in the control group continued their usual practice. The primary outcome was CRF (20 m multi-stage fitness test). Secondary outcomes were muscular fitness, physical activity, hair cortisol concentrations, mental health and cognitive function. Outcomes were assessed at baseline, 6 months (primary end-point) and 12 months. Effects were estimated using mixed models accounting for clustering. RESULTS: We observed a group-by-time effect for CRF (difference=4.1 laps, 95% CI 1.8 to 6.4) at the primary end-point (6 months), but not at 12 months. At 6 months, group-by-time effects were found for muscular fitness, steps during school hours and cortisol. CONCLUSIONS: Implementing HIIT during curricular time improved adolescents' CRF and several secondary outcomes. Our findings suggest B2L is unlikely to be an effective approach unless teachers embed sessions within the school day. TRIAL REGISTRATION NUMBER: Australian New Zealand Clinical Trials Registry (ACTRN12618000293268).

Process evaluations can help to optimise the implementation of school-based physical activity interventions. The purpose of this paper is to describe the process evaluation of a school-based high-intensity interval training (HIIT) program for older adolescent students, known as Burn 2 Learn (B2L). B2L was evaluated via a cluster randomised controlled trial in 20 secondary schools (10 intervention, 10 control) in New South Wales, Australia. Teachers (n = 22 (55% female)) from the 10 intervention schools, delivered the program over three phases (Phases 1 and 2, 6 months; Phase 3, 6 months) to older adolescent students (n = 337 (50% female); mean ± standard deviation (SD) age = 16.0 ± 0.4 years). Process evaluation data were collected across the 12-month study period. Teachers delivered 2.0 ± 0.8 and 1.7 ± 0.6 sessions/week in Phases 1 and 2 respectively (mean total 25.9 ± 5.2), but only 0.6 ± 0.7 sessions/week in Phase 3. Observational data showed that session quality was high, however heart rate (HR) data indicated that only half of the students reached the prescribed threshold of ≥85% predicted HRmax during sessions. Over 80% of teachers reported they intended to deliver the B2L program to future student cohorts. Almost 70% of students indicated they intended to participate in HIIT in the future. Teachers considered the program to be adaptable, and both students and teachers were satisfied with the intervention. B2L was implemented with moderate-to-high fidelity in Phases 1 and 2, but low in Phase 3. Our findings add to the relatively scant process evaluation literature focused on the delivery of school-based physical activity programs.

PURPOSE: To analyze the effects of 2 combined training methods on the cardiometabolic risk factors in adolescents. METHODS: A total of 76 adolescents (16.1 [1.1] y, n = 44 female) were randomized into groups of moderate-intensity continuous training combined with resistance training (MICT + RT), high-intensity interval training combined with resistance training (HIIT + RT), or control. The training sessions were performed twice weekly for 12 weeks. The outcomes evaluated included body fat percentage, waist circumference, fasting blood glucose, fasting insulin, total cholesterol, triglycerides, low-density lipoprotein, high-density lipoprotein, glycated hemoglobin, insulin resistance index, blood pressure, peak oxygen consumption (VO2peak), and cardiometabolic risk Z score. RESULTS: The intervention groups presented a significant reduction in the cardiometabolic risk Z score after 12 weeks of the combined exercise program. In relation to the cardiometabolic risk Z score between groups, the HIIT + RT group presented a significant intervention effect when compared with the control group (Cohen d = 0.23; P < .05). Significant intervention effects were found when comparing the MICT + RT and control groups for body fat percentage, high-density lipoprotein, and VO2peak. Between the HIIT + RT and control groups, significant intervention effects were found for body fat percentage, blood pressure, and VO2peak. There were not significant differences between the HIIT + RT and MICT + RT groups. CONCLUSION: Twelve weeks of HIIT + RT and MICT + RT were effective in significantly reducing the cardiometabolic risk in these adolescents.

Physical activity interventions that promote cardiorespiratory (CRF) and muscular fitness (MF) may improve mental health in young adolescents. However, less is known about the links between fitness and mental health in older adolescents, as they are an understudied population. In addition, the association between MF and adolescents' mental health is less clear than it is for CRF. Our primary aim was to investigate whether MF is independently associated with mental health in a sample of older adolescents. Our secondary aim was to determine if the association between fitness and mental health was moderated by sex, socio-economic status (SES) or weight status. Participants were 670 students (16.0 [0.4] years, 44.6% female) from 20 secondary schools in New South Wales, Australia. Mental health (well-being and internalizing problems) was self-reported using the Short Warwick-Edinburgh Mental Wellbeing Scale and the Strengths and Difficulties Questionnaire. We assessed CRF using the Progressive Aerobic Cardiovascular Endurance Run and MF using the push-up and standing long jump tests. After controlling for CRF, MF was not associated with mental health. CRF was associated with well-being (ß = 0.20, p < .001) and internalizing problems (ß = -0.27, p < .001). The strength of association between CRF and mental health was stronger in girls, than boys. No interaction effects were observed for SES or weight status. Although cross-sectional, our findings provide further evidence of the potential benefits of CRF for adolescents' mental health (i.e., well-being and internalizing problems), particularly girls. However, MF may be less relevant for mental health among this population.

INTRODUCTION: This trial aims to investigate the impact of a school-based physical activity programme, involving high-intensity interval training (HIIT), on the physical, mental and cognitive health of senior school students. METHODS AND ANALYSIS: The Burn 2 Learn (B2L) intervention will be evaluated using a two-arm parallel group cluster randomised controlled trial with allocation occurring at the school level (to treatment or wait-list control). Schools will be recruited in two cohorts from New South Wales, Australia. The trial will aim to recruit ~720 senior school students (aged 16-18 years) from 20 secondary schools (ie, 10 schools per cohort). A range of implementation strategies will be provided to teachers (eg, training, equipment and support) to facilitate the delivery of HIIT sessions during scheduled classes. In phase I and II (3 months each), teachers will facilitate the delivery of at least two HIIT sessions/week during lesson-time. In phase III (6 months), students will be encouraged to complete sessions outside of lesson-time (teachers may continue to facilitate the delivery of B2L sessions during lesson-time). Study outcomes will be assessed at baseline, 6 months (primary end point) and 12 months. Cardiorespiratory fitness (shuttle run test) is the primary outcome. Secondary outcomes include: vigorous physical activity, muscular fitness, cognition and mental health. A subsample of students will (i) provide hair samples to determine their accumulated exposure to stressful events and (ii) undergo multimodal MRI to examine brain structure and function. A process evaluation will be conducted (ie, recruitment, retention, attendance and programme satisfaction). ETHICS AND DISSEMINATION: This study has received approval from the University of Newcastle (H-2016-0424) and the NSW Department of Education (SERAP: 2017116) human research ethics committees. TRIAL REGISTRATION NUMBER: ACTRN12618000293268; Pre-results.

INTRODUCTION: Type 2 diabetes mellitus (T2DM) is a global public health concern. Aerobic physical activity (PA) and resistance training (RT) play significant roles in the prevention and management of T2DM. The aim of this pilot trial is to determine the preliminary efficacy and confirm feasibility of referral to exercise physiologists, psychologists, and provision of a technology-based behavior change support package to promote aerobic PA and RT in school teachers 'at risk' of or diagnosed with T2DM. RESEARCH DESIGN AND METHODS: The SMART (Support, Motivation and Physical Activity Research for Teachers') Health pilot study will be evaluated using a three-arm randomized controlled trial. The intervention will be guided by Social Cognitive Theory, Health Action Process Approach Model and Cognitive Behavioral Therapy strategies. The participants will be randomly allocated to one of three study groups: Group 1: wait-list control group; Group 2: 5 face-to-face visits with a psychologist and exercise specialist over 3 months; and Group 3: same as Group 2 plus technology-based behavior change support package for an additional 6 months. Assessments will be conducted at baseline, 3-, 9- (primary time-point) and 18-months post-baseline. The primary outcome will be PA measured with pedometers. DISCUSSION: SMART Health is an innovative, multi-component intervention, that integrates referral to exercise specialists, psychologists and provision of a technology-based behavior support package to promote PA and RT in adults diagnosed with T2DM or 'at risk' of T2DM. The findings will be used to guide future PA interventions and to develop effective community-based diabetes prevention and treatment programs. TRIAL REGISTRATION: Australian New Zealand Clinical Trials Registry No: ACTRN12616001309471.

OBJECTIVE: To evaluate the effectiveness of interventions targeting alcohol consumption, drug use and smoking for college/university students. PARTICIPANTS: College/University students. METHODS: Studies were eligible if: (1)included students attending universities/colleges; (2)implemented in a university/college setting; (3)aimed to improve at least one of the following behaviors: alcohol and/or drug use and/or smoking; (4)were RCTs. The effect of the interventions on behaviors was determined by the percentage of studies that reported an effect. Due to the heterogeneity of outcomes meta-analysis was not conducted. RESULTS: 88 studies met criteria. University-based interventions were effective for reducing alcohol-related outcomes (drinking patterns, BAC, consequences, problem drinking). Inconsistent findings for drug and smoking were observed. CONCLUSIONS: University-based interventions have the potential to improve health for students. While there is a breadth of research examining the efficacy of interventions to reduce alcohol consumption, further research is needed to determine the best approach for addressing smoking and drug use among students.

The aim of this study is to examine the prevalence and correlates of adolescents' resistance training (RT) skill competence. Participants were 548 adolescents (14.1 ± 0.5 years) from 16 schools in New South Wales, Australia. RT skills were assessed using the Resistance Training Skills Battery. Demographics, BMI, muscular fitness, perceived strength, RT self-efficacy, and motivation for RT were also assessed. The proportion demonstrating "competence" and "near competence" in each of the six RT skills were calculated and sex differences explored. Associations between the combined RT skill score and potential correlates were examined using multi-level linear mixed models. Overall, the prevalence of competence was low (range = 3.3% to 27.9%). Females outperformed males on the squat, lunge and overhead press, whereas males performed better on the push-up (p < .05). Significant associations were seen for a number of correlates, which largely differed by sex. Muscular fitness was moderately and positively associated with RT skills among both males (ß = 0.34, 95%CIs = 0.23 to 0.46) and females (ß = 0.36, 95%CIs = 0.23 to 0.48). Our findings support a link between RT skills and muscular fitness. Other associations were statistically significant but small in magnitude, and should therefore be interpreted cautiously.

PURPOSE: Guidelines recommend that young people engage in muscle-strengthening activities on at least 3 d·wk. The purpose of this study was to examine the effect of a school-based intervention focused on resistance training (RT) for adolescents. METHODS: The "Resistance Training for Teens" intervention was evaluated using a cluster-randomized, controlled trial with 607 adolescents (50.1% girls; 14.1 ± 0.5 yr) from 16 secondary schools. Teachers were trained to deliver the intervention, which included the following: (i) an interactive student seminar; (ii) a structured physical activity program, focused on RT; (iii) lunchtime fitness sessions; and (iv) Web-based smartphone apps. The primary outcome was muscular fitness (MF) and secondary outcomes included body mass index, RT skill competency, flexibility, physical activity, self-efficacy, and motivation. Assessments were conducted at baseline, 6 months (postprogram; primary end point), and 12 months (follow-up). Outcomes were assessed using linear mixed models, with three potential moderators tested using interaction terms (and subgroup analyses where appropriate). RESULTS: For the primary outcome (MF), a group-time effect was observed at 6 months for the upper body (2.0 repetitions; 95% confidence interval (CI), 0.8-3.2), but not the lower body (-1.4 cm; 95% CI, -4.7-1.9). At 6 months, there were intervention effects for RT skill competency and self-efficacy, but no other secondary outcomes. Effects for upper body MF and RT skill competency were sustained at 12 months. Despite overall no effect for body mass index, there was a group-time effect at 12 months among students who were overweight/obese at baseline (-0.55 kg·m; 95% CI, -1.01 to -0.08). CONCLUSIONS: The school-based RT intervention resulted in immediate and sustained improvements in upper body MF and RT skill competency, demonstrating an effective and scalable approach to delivering RT within secondary schools.

To examine the effectiveness of interventions aimed at improving physical activity, diet, and/or weight-related behaviors amongst university/college students. Five online databases were searched (January 1970 to April 2014). Experimental study designs were eligible for inclusion. Data extraction was performed by one reviewer using a standardized form developed by the researchers and checked by a second reviewer. Data were described in a narrative synthesis and meta-analyses were conducted when appropriate. Study quality was also established. Forty-one studies were included; of these, 34 reported significant improvements in one of the key outcomes. Of the studies examining physical activity 18/29 yielded significant results, with meta-analysis demonstrating significant increases in moderate physical activity in intervention groups compared to control. Of the studies examining nutrition, 12/24 reported significantly improved outcomes; only 4/12 assessing weight loss outcomes found significant weight reduction. This appears to be the first systematic review of physical activity, diet and weight loss interventions targeting university and college students. Tertiary institutions are appropriate settings for implementing and evaluating lifestyle interventions, however more research is needed to improve such strategies.
